The oldest electric railway in the world
Review of Volks Electric Railway, Brighton by micksheff May 16th, 2009
Running for a length of around two kilometres along Brighton's seafront Volk's Electric Railway is the oldest operating electric railway system in the world. Established in 1883 it was not the first electric rail system of its kind, that award goes to a s...

Brighton Pier
Review of Brighton Pier by micksheff May 9th, 2009
Seaside piers seem to be a very British tradition and there are many different examples to be found in England and Wales, although oddly none exist north of the border in Scotland. Brighton's pier is one of the most famous of them all. Officially known as...
